The terminology that experts use for hyperinflation is a period of time when the cycle of inflation continues to grow so rapidly that there isn’t any real balance in sight for it.

When you have an increase
in costs that is very fast, there is no controlling it, and prices are continually increasing with large jumps you have more than inflation to deal with — it is hyperinflation. It is very unusual but it does happen and it is something that the US dollar could be heading towards.

In order for hyperinflation to be present without a doubt one of two things must occur:

If the accumulated inflation rate of the past 3 year period is equal to or more than 100%

OR

The accumulated rate of inflation is more than 50% over a one month period of time.

Even though there are historical standings of hyperinflation hundreds of years old, no one studied it and gave us solid information about it until 1956. A book
by Phillip Cagan called “The Monetary Dynamics of Hyperinflation” was a huge release that showed people some of the reasons why it happens and to give them an understanding of the process.

A great deal of what is found
in this book has been given credible backing by economic specialists. They have studied the foundations of the US dollar and the economy. They don’t argue with what Cagan offered in that very enlightening book.
